Output e36d89c42f591da77b98aa8bc417282d94161c828e2bfe244c3a2f321bda40fa:0

value
512570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e13c25160f9dffb385c2ceccc3b65c7350dc7d38 OP_EQUAL
address
3NDx1eKcPNheArzmT7PYkJNZzsP38Fd7jP
transaction
e36d89c42f591da77b98aa8bc417282d94161c828e2bfe244c3a2f321bda40fa
spent
true